Typical A/c Filter Issues



Among one of the most widespread difficulties run into by air conditioning system owners is the incident of stopped up air conditioning filters. Air conditioning filters play an important role in preserving indoor air top quality by trapping dirt, dust, allergens, and various other bits. However, in time, these filters can become clogged with particles, minimizing air movement and effectiveness. When a filter is obstructed, it forces the a/c system to function more difficult to keep the desired temperature, leading to boosted power consumption and possible system breakdowns.


Consistently inspecting and changing AC filters is important to stop these concerns. Depending upon the sort of filter and use, it is advised to inspect and alter filters every 1 to 3 months. Indications of a blocked filter include minimized air movement, irregular air conditioning, enhanced power bills, and ice buildup on the evaporator coils. To address this problem, proprietors must refer to the supplier's guidelines on filter maintenance and replacement. By keeping AC filters tidy and replacing them as required, owners can make sure optimal efficiency and long life of their a/c systems.


Refrigerant Leakages and Low Degrees



Experiencing refrigerant leakages and low levels postures another considerable obstacle for a/c owners, affecting the effectiveness and total performance of the system. Refrigerant is the vital material within an air conditioning system in charge of cooling the air. When there is a leakage or reduced degrees of cooling agent, the system has to work more challenging to attain the desired temperature, bring about enhanced energy usage and lowered cooling capacity.


Determining cooling agent leakages can be tough because the refrigerant is a colorless and odorless gas. Nevertheless, usual signs of a leak include minimized cooling down performance, hissing sounds near the system, or ice build-up on the refrigerant lines. If you believe a cooling agent leakage, it is crucial to contact a professional HVAC service technician to find and repair the leakage, in addition to reenergize the system with the appropriate quantity of cooling agent.


Protecting against cooling agent leaks involves normal upkeep checks to make certain all connections are protected and there are no signs of deterioration or damage to the refrigerant lines. Maintaining the proper cooling agent levels is vital for the optimal efficiency of your air conditioning system and can assist extend its life-span.


Thermostat Breakdowns



Experiencing thermostat malfunctions can interfere with the appropriate performance of an air conditioning system, affecting its ability to keep preferred temperature setups efficiently. When a thermostat breakdowns, it can cause incorrect temperature level readings, causing the air conditioner system to either run excessively or otherwise enough to get to the set temperature level. This inconsistency not only causes pain but can additionally result in enhanced power consumption and utility expenses.


One common issue with thermostats is calibration troubles. Another regular issue is a malfunctioning sensing unit, which fails to accurately find the room's temperature, creating the AC system to act unevenly.


To stop thermostat malfunctions, routine upkeep is essential. Cleaning up the thermostat parts, looking for loose electrical wiring, and changing the batteries can help ensure its appropriate performance. In addition, speaking with a professional a/c service technician for routine examinations and tune-ups can help identify and address any type of possible thermostat concerns without delay.

Electric Control Issues





When managing air conditioning systems, electrical control issues can position substantial challenges for AC proprietors. These issues frequently come from malfunctioning wiring, malfunctioning sensing units, or issues with the control panel. One typical electric control trouble is a blown fuse, which can interrupt the flow of power to the a/c device and prevent it from operating appropriately. In addition, harmed circuitry or loosened links can lead to erratic behavior in the system, such as the air conditioner activating and off suddenly or failing to get to the set temperature level.


To attend to electric control issues effectively, Air conditioning owners should routinely check the electrical wiring and connections for any kind of indications of wear or damages. By staying proactive and watchful in checking the electric components of their Air conditioner systems, proprietors can prevent possible malfunctions and make sure reliable operation.

Condensate Drain Line Blockages



Detecting and dealing with condensate drainpipe line blockages is essential for maintaining the ideal performance of a/c systems. When obstructions occur in this line, water can support right into the system, causing potential water damages, decreased effectiveness, and also system failing.




One common indicator of a clogged condensate drainpipe line is water leaking from the indoor unit of the air conditioning unit. This water may show up around the system or perhaps leak from the ceiling, indicating an obstruction in the drainpipe line. Furthermore, if you discover stuffy odors or enhanced moisture degrees in your home, it can be a sign that the condensate drainpipe line is blocked and needs focus.


To stop condensate drain line clogs, normal upkeep is key.
